Rebuilding Lives and Communities Affected by Hurricane Katrina

Many Goodwills are supporting relief efforts for those affected by Hurricane Katrina. Some are  setting up job fairs to help people find work and begin to rebuild their lives. Some Goodwills are making financial contributions to reputable relief organizations, or to the fund for Goodwill employees and their families. Some are working in coordination with local Red Cross efforts to distribute vouchers for clothing.
